Mask for array of superstructures using this portfolio's technology
definitions
1.
Purpose of model
A mask for superstructures
allowing
- easy array definition
- manual parametrization of this portfolio's records.

4.
Interfaces
Outputs:
- epp: complex electric power port
- gasPort: gas port
- f_grid: output current grid frequency at first superstructure
epp
- P_renewable: output current renewable power
- P_max_unload_storage: output current electrical storage maximum
unload power
- P_max_load_storage: output current electrical storage maximum
load power
- P_storage_is: output current electrical storage power
- P_PowerToGasPlant_is: output current power to gas plants
consumed power
- P_PowerPlant_max: output current powerplant relative potential
power output
- P_PowerPlant_is: output current powerplant power in each
region
- P_ElectricalHeater_max: output current potential of local
heating grid power to heat
- P_DAC: output current direct air capture power consumption
Inputs:
- P_curtailment: input current curtailment of renewables
setpoint
- P_set_ElectricalHeater: input local heating grid power to heat
setpoint
- P_set_ElectricalStorage: input current electrical storage
setpoint power
- P_set_PowerPlant: input current power plant setpoint power
- P_set_PtG: input current power to gas setpoint power
